Here are 3 reasons why we want to see more students achieve their goals in GCSE English Literature:

#1 - English helps students to express themselves clearly and confidently, a skill that’s essential for academic success and future careers.

#2 - English helps students to analyse and think critically, giving them the ability to break down complex ideas and form strong arguments.

#3 - English helps students to unlock top exam grades, opening doors to competitive sixth forms, universities, and career opportunities.
